Cracked or broken Panes

A cracked or broken glass window can cause more than just a unsightly appearance. It can also allow wind, rain and insects to get into your home. If the window is double-paned it can be extremely detrimental as it destroys the insulation the glass provides and makes your air conditioner or furnace work harder to maintain a comfortable temperature in your home.

Cracks in your windows can result from a variety of causes, including impact and weather conditions. A fall on the glass, or even pressure changes in your home, could cause the outer layer to break while the inside pane is left intact. This type of crack, also referred to as a pressure crack, can be identified by its curving shape that is similar to an hourglass.

Stress cracks may also form between the outside and inside layers of windows with double panes. These types of cracks can be caused by extreme temperature differences especially in winter, or if the glass is under an excess amount of pressure.

If you have a window that has cracked or broken there are a few quick fixes to help keep wind, water and bugs out while you think of a long-term solution. You could cut a piece to the size of a shower curtain to cover the crack. This solution is not very attractive, but will keep your home warm until you are able to afford a more permanent fix.

For a longer-lasting option you can choose to use glass adhesive that is typically used for window repairs in vehicles, but will also work in your home. You can purchase this on the internet or at many auto repair shops, and then follow the manufacturer's instructions for applying it to your window. This type of fix is a bit more labor-intensive, but it will last for a few years and can stop the crack from becoming worse. Water Infiltration

If a window leaks it can affect the appearance of your home and lead to mold, water stains and other damage. If you notice water spots or staining on the walls near the upvc window repair near me, it's likely time to contact an expert to look into and fix the issue. In certain cases, it might be required that the window be replaced.

The most common cause of leaks around windows is a poor installation or the use of materials such as housewrap or construction paper instead of properly designed flashing. It is also possible that the sill at the bottom of the frame isn't pitched downward to drain water away from the house.

It is essential to check both the interior and the exterior of your house if you notice a leak. Check for decayed wood around the window, damp walls, sills and paint that is bubbling or peeling. If you spot any of these signs, it's likely that the leak has been emanating from outside your window for some time.

A well-executed caulking job will aid in repairing small leaks that can occur around windows. You can apply a fresh layer of caulking yourself however you'll have to thoroughly clean the area to ensure that the caulking is properly sealed. In certain situations it may not be enough to stop a leak particularly if it's an ongoing issue.

The windows are smudges. Up Windows

Foggy windows aren't just ugly, they can be a major energy efficiency problem. Fog is caused by water vapor condensing on a cold, hard surface such as glass. It can happen naturally when cold air meets warm, moist indoor air, especially in homes where humidity is high. When windows become cloudy the hermetically sealed insulation gases (often Argon and Krypton) are lost. They become less efficient. Foggy windows can also lead to streaks and calcium deposits on the glass.

One common remedy for foggy windows is to place a dehumidifier close to the window, which can aid in eliminating some of the moisture that is in the air. However, this doesn't solve the root issue of a damaged seal and it will not prevent further window fogging.

Another option is to drill holes in the window and use a drain snake wrapped in pantyhoses to clear the condensate that is trapped. It is an expensive cosmetic fix that can be efficient. It won't replace the gas in between the panes, and will still leave behind deposits and stains on the window.

There are several reasons why a double-pane upvc window repairs near me may begin to get a little cloudy. The seal could be damaged by either sanding or pressure-washing the frames. It is possible that the hermetically sealed gas or air has degraded over time, especially older homes.

Drafty Windows

Drafty windows can cause serious problems, such as higher heating costs in winter and increased cooling costs during summer. They can also cause discomfort and health issues in your home. The cracks or gaps that are around the window frame and panes could cause drafts. These cracks allow warm air to escape your home and cold air to be able to enter, causing the need for your furnace or AC to perform more efficiently to keep your home at a comfortable temperature.

Issues with the weather stripping or seals around the frame could also cause a draft. This is common in older windows that have wooden casings. Over time the wood may expand and contract, which causes the seals to fail. In most cases, this can be repaired by re-caulking, or replacing the weather stripping.

Another reason that can cause drafty windows is that the seal between layers of glass in triple or double paned windows is broken, allowing the argon gas to escape. This could be a costly problem and could require an experienced window company in Glenview, or other local areas.

Utilizing the flame of a candle to locate a drafty window can be helpful in determining the source of a cold air leak is coming from. Move the flame around the edges of the window frame, and note any areas where the flame is bent or flickers. This will help you determine the source of the draft.

doorpanels-300x200.jpg?Re-caulking and adding weather stripping may help remove drafts. However, more advanced issues with the seals on your windows or panes will likely require a full replacement.
